Summary
Contemporary scribal copy. The letter, an apparent forgery, warns Catholics to "desist from making such offers of men towardes this Northerne expedicion" (i.e. Charles I's campaign to bring order and obedience to Covenanting Scots), forbids special contributions, and requests that the Clergy "desist from that foolishe nay father illiterate and childish custome of distinction in the protestant and puritane doctrine."
